网络监控存储如何应对突发数据增长?

随着互联网技术的飞速发展,网络监控存储系统在各个领域发挥着越来越重要的作用。然而,随着数据量的爆炸式增长,如何应对突发数据增长成为了一个亟待解决的问题。本文将围绕网络监控存储如何应对突发数据增长这一主题,从技术、策略和管理三个方面进行分析。

一、技术层面

  1. 分布式存储技术

分布式存储技术是应对突发数据增长的重要手段。通过将数据分散存储在多个节点上,可以有效提高存储系统的性能和可靠性。以下是一些常见的分布式存储技术:

  • Hadoop HDFS:Hadoop分布式文件系统(HDFS)是一种高可靠性的分布式存储系统,适用于大数据存储和处理。
  • Ceph:Ceph是一个开源的分布式存储系统,具有高可用性、高性能和可扩展性等特点。
  • GlusterFS:GlusterFS是一个开源的分布式文件系统,可以轻松扩展存储容量。

  1. 数据压缩技术

数据压缩技术可以减少存储空间的需求,提高存储系统的效率。以下是一些常见的数据压缩技术:

  • LZ4:LZ4是一种快速的数据压缩算法,适用于压缩大数据。
  • Snappy:Snappy是一种快速的数据压缩算法,适用于压缩文本数据。
  • Zlib:Zlib是一种广泛使用的压缩库,适用于多种数据类型的压缩。

  1. 去重技术

去重技术可以减少存储空间的需求,提高存储系统的效率。以下是一些常见的去重技术:

  • 哈希算法:通过计算数据的哈希值,判断数据是否重复。
  • 差分算法:通过比较新旧数据之间的差异,只存储差异部分。

二、策略层面

  1. 数据分层存储

数据分层存储可以将数据分为热数据、温数据和冷数据,并根据数据的热度选择合适的存储策略。以下是一些常见的数据分层存储策略:

  • 热数据:存储在高速存储设备上,如SSD。
  • 温数据:存储在磁盘阵列上。
  • 冷数据:存储在磁带库或云存储上。

  1. 数据备份与恢复

数据备份与恢复是确保数据安全的重要手段。以下是一些常见的备份与恢复策略:

  • 全备份:定期对整个存储系统进行备份。
  • 增量备份:只备份自上次备份以来发生变化的数据。
  • 差异备份:备份自上次全备份以来发生变化的数据。

  1. 数据清洗与归档

数据清洗与归档可以减少存储空间的需求,提高存储系统的效率。以下是一些常见的数据清洗与归档策略:

  • 数据清洗:删除无效、重复或错误的数据。
  • 数据归档:将不再需要频繁访问的数据迁移到低成本的存储设备上。

三、管理层面

  1. 数据治理

数据治理是确保数据质量和安全的重要手段。以下是一些常见的数据治理策略:

  • 数据分类:根据数据的重要性和敏感性进行分类。
  • 数据访问控制:限制对数据的访问权限。
  • 数据审计:定期对数据访问进行审计。

  1. 人员培训

人员培训是提高数据管理效率的重要手段。以下是一些常见的人员培训策略:

  • 数据管理培训:提高员工的数据管理意识和技能。
  • 技术培训:提高员工的技术水平。

案例分析

某大型互联网公司,其网络监控存储系统每天产生约10TB的数据。为了应对突发数据增长,该公司采取了以下措施:

  1. 采用分布式存储技术,将数据分散存储在多个节点上。
  2. 实施数据分层存储策略,将数据分为热数据、温数据和冷数据。
  3. 定期进行数据备份与恢复,确保数据安全。
  4. 对数据进行清洗与归档,减少存储空间需求。

通过以上措施,该公司成功应对了突发数据增长,提高了网络监控存储系统的性能和可靠性。

总结

随着数据量的不断增长,网络监控存储系统面临着巨大的挑战。通过采用分布式存储技术、数据压缩技术、去重技术、数据分层存储、数据备份与恢复、数据清洗与归档等策略,可以有效应对突发数据增长。同时,加强数据治理和人员培训,提高数据管理效率,确保网络监控存储系统的稳定运行。

猜你喜欢:网络流量采集